Springtime is in full swing and I am certainly raising my glass to that! It is time for everyone to try my refreshing, but light, Springtime White Wine Sangria. This sangria is simple to make and elegant for any occasion. Fresh seasonal fruit and wine combine to create the perfect refreshing beverage for both Spring and Summer get-togethers. Ingredients

  1. 1 bottle of wine
  2. Pinot Gris, Chardonnay, Sauvignon Blanc
  3. 1 can frozen raspberry lemonade ¼ cup of Cointreau or citrus flavored liqueur
  4. 2 apples with skins sliced
  5. 2 plums with skins sliced
  6. 1 bunch of red seedless grapes
  7. 1 pint of blackberries
  8. 1 bunch of fresh mint
  9. 0.5 L of diet lemon-lime soda or flavored seltzer water

Directions

  1. Pour wine and cointreau into pitcher, add sliced apples, plums, grapes, and blackberries and mint.
  2. Stir gently.
  3. Chill mixture for at least 1 hour.
  4. Add diet lemon-lime soda before serving or any flavored seltzer water.
  5. Garnish with mint.
